My feelings towards this are similar but more in atmospheric black metal that has that "post" influence. I've heard so many bands just sound like post-rock with blast beats and screams over it, and it always sounds so stale to me, but FoR gets it right. The songs wander all throughout different themes and builds, but it never sounds generic. They do add that extra bit of folk sound, but it's like American bluegrassy folk sounds to the melodies, kinda like Panopticon in a way, and that fusion is just perfect.
